#E8862C Hex Color Code

#E8862C

The Hexadecimal Color #E8862C is a contrast shade of Peru. #E8862C RGB value is rgb(232, 134, 44). RGB Color Model of #E8862C consists of 90% red, 52% green and 17% blue. HSL color Mode of #E8862C has 29°(degrees) Hue, 80% Saturation and 54% Lightness. #E8862C color has an wavelength of 601.74074n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#E8862C is #FF9933.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#E8862C is #E83. The Closest Color to #E8862C is #CD853F. Official Name of #E8862C Hex Code is Carrot Orange.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#E8862C is 0 Cyan 42 Magenta 81 Yellow 9 Black and #E8862C CMY is 0, 42, 81.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#E8862C is hsl(29,80,54,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(29, 81, 91).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#E8862C is 42.26, 34.39, 6.8.
Hex8 Value of #E8862C is #E8862CFF. Decimal Value of #E8862C is 15238700 and Octal Value of #E8862C is 72103054. Binary Value of #E8862C is 11101000, 10000110, 101100 and Android of #E8862C is 4293428780 / 0xffe8862c.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#E8862C is 0.506, 0.412, 0.412 and YIQ Color Space of #E8862C is 153.042, 87.3152, -7.281.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#E8862C is 44.64, 28.68, 7.28.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#E8862C is 65.27, 31.32, 60.77.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#E8862C is 65.27, 80.07, 56.56.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#E8862C is 65.27, 68.37, 62.73. Hunter Lab variable of #E8862C is 58.64, 26.01, 34.18.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#E8862C

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
